Who did Winston's voices ?


For me, the narration by "young Winston" and "old Winston" add a lot to the movie. "young Winston" doesn't sound like Simon Ward, "old Winston" reminds me of Jack Hawkins, who has a small role in the film. There's no credit on IMDB: anybody know who it was ?

Just watched the DVD last night and there is a credit right at the end for "Winson's voice by Simon Ward". Jack Hawkins, of course, by this time had lost his voice to throat cancer and was always dubbed (usually by Charles Gray).
